| Station | Arrive | Depart | Distance | Platform | Day |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jabalpur (JBP) | Starts | 06:45 | 0 Km | 1 | |
| Madan Mahal (MML) | 06:53 | 06:55 | 3 Km | 1 | 1 |
| Narsinghpur (NU) | 07:43 | 07:45 | 84 Km | 2 | 1 |
| Pipariya (PPI) | 08:43 | 08:45 | 178 Km | 2 | 1 |
| Itarsi Jn (ET) | 10:15 | 10:25 | 244 Km | 6,7 | 1 |
| Nagpur (NGP) | 15:15 | 15:20 | 543 Km | 2 | 1 |
| Balharshah (BPQ) | 18:55 | 19:00 | 751 Km | 1 | 1 |
| Sirpur Kagaznagar (SKZR) | 19:48 | 19:50 | 821 Km | 1 | |
| Ramgundam (RDM) | 20:39 | 20:40 | 893 Km | 1 | |
| Kazipet Jn (KZJ) | 22:03 | 22:05 | 986 Km | 3 | 1 |
| Kacheguda (KCG) | 01:00 | 01:10 | 1124 Km | 2 | 2 |
| Gadwal (GWD) | 03:59 | 04:00 | 1305 Km | 1,2 | 2 |
| Kurnool Town (KRNT) | 05:28 | 05:30 | 1361 Km | 2,3 | 2 |
| Dhone (DHNE) | 07:08 | 07:10 | 1415 Km | 1,2 | 2 |
| Anantapur (ATP) | 09:08 | 09:10 | 1527 Km | 2 | |
| Dharmavaram Jn (DMM) | 10:10 | 10:15 | 1560 Km | 2 | 2 |
| Hindupur (HUP) | 11:04 | 11:05 | 1640 Km | 2 | |
| Yesvantpur Jn (YPR) | 13:30 | End | 1724 Km | 2 |

In 1864, Bangalore's railway history began with the introduction of a vital railway line connecting the city with Madras. This development transformed Bangalore into a pivotal trade hub. The historic Krantivira Sangolli Rayanna (KSR) Railway Station, Yesvantpur Junction, Yelahanka Junction, Krishnarajapuram Railway Station, Baiyyappanahalli Terminal, and Banaswadi Railway Station are significant landmarks today. KSR, established in 1864, stands as a testament to the city's rich past. The expansion of the railway catalyzed economic growth, bolstered via seamless train connectivity.
